首页数据库mysql启动管理员拒绝访问权限,你知道这背后的原因吗?

mysql启动管理员拒绝访问权限,你知道这背后的原因吗?

时间2023-07-09 03:48:02发布访客分类数据库浏览1042
导读:ysql启动管理员拒绝访问权限,你知道这背后的原因吗?回答:这个问题主要涉及到MySQL的用户权限管理。当我们启动MySQL时,管理员账户可能会出现拒绝访问权限的情况,这是因为MySQL的安全机制对用户权限进行了限制。在MySQL中,用户权...

ysql启动管理员拒绝访问权限,你知道这背后的原因吗?

回答:这个问题主要涉及到MySQL的用户权限管理。当我们启动MySQL时,管理员账户可能会出现拒绝访问权限的情况,这是因为MySQL的安全机制对用户权限进行了限制。

在MySQL中,用户权限是由GRANT和REVOKE语句来控制的。如果管理员账户没有被授权访问MySQL,那么他就无法启动MySQL服务。

解决这个问题的方法有以下几种:

1.检查管理员账户是否被授权访问MySQL。可以通过以下命令查看当前MySQL用户权限:

SHOW GRANTS FOR 'user'@'localhost';

其中'user'是你要检查的用户名,'localhost'是你要检查的主机名。

2.如果管理员账户没有被授权访问MySQL,可以通过以下命令授权:

GRANT ALL PRIVILEGES ON *.* TO 'user'@'localhost' IDENTIFIED BY 'password';

其中'user'是你要授权的用户名,'localhost'是你要授权的主机名,'password'是你要设置的密码。

3.如果管理员账户已经被授权访问MySQL,但仍然无法启动MySQL服务,可能是因为MySQL的配置文件中指定了错误的管理员用户名或密码。可以通过编辑MySQL配置文件来解决这个问题。

总之,当管理员账户出现拒绝访问权限的情况时,我们需要检查管理员账户的权限和MySQL配置文件,以确保管理员账户被正确授权访问MySQL。

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!


若转载请注明出处: mysql启动管理员拒绝访问权限,你知道这背后的原因吗?
本文地址: https://pptw.com/jishu/297436.html
mysql启动脚本文件路径修改方法 mysql命令行输出语句及用法详解

游客 回复需填写必要信息